In 2020-2021, 4,566 people earned their degree in microbiological sciences and immunology, making the major the 134th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, microbiological sciences and immunology gra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$33,785 and had an average of $20,586 in loans still to pay off.

Across Georgia, there were 42 microbiological sciences and immunology graduates with average earnings and debt of $11,926 and $21,950 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 1 microbiological sciences and immunology graduates with average earnings and debt of $56,186 and $0 respectively.

University of Georgia
Athens, Georgia

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Georgia.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Schools for a Master’s Highly Focused on Microbiology Major in Georgia list. Located in Athens, Georgia, this large public school handed out 1 diplomas to qualified masters’s microbiology students in 2020-2021.

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 94%. The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 1.9%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.
